This property is located in the heart of idyllic Friesack. From elementary school to grammar school, all educational facilities are available here.
There are two supermarkets, a DIY store, a bakery and two banks.

Selling price VB 169.000 €
The house on the left was built in 1833
The house on the right was built around 1930. I am offering the property, two houses, for one price.
The property consists of two residential units.
One half of the house is on the first floor and was rented until April 2025. The tenant has moved out for reasons of age. The left half of the house was completely renovated in 2002 and is ready for immediate occupancy. Two rooms on the upper floor can be accessed separately via the hallway. The roof is completely insulated. The attic rooms and the right half of the house are still to be renovated. The house has a total of six rooms, a kitchen, a bathroom and a laundry room. Both halves of the house have their own access to the garden. There are also two tiled stoves in the part still to be renovated.
The left part of the house was completely renovated in 2002. The left-hand half of the house has a fitted kitchen, an approved fireplace and underfloor heating in the bathroom. The two hallways, kitchen and bathroom are tiled. The left part of the house has a total of two rooms, the large living room is particularly beautiful. The rooms are all on the first floor, are barrier-free and have laminate flooring.

The main entrance to both halves of the house is at the front of the house. The special feature of both residential units is the generously proportioned living room (approx. 20 m²). The kitchen can still be individually laid out in the craftsman's part of the property.
The roof was completely renewed in 2002. The roof area is suitable for the installation of photovoltaics or solar panels.

The garden has an area of approx. 430 m² (including parking spaces). There are further parking spaces in front of the house.
In the course of the renovation in 2002, a pit was built for the waste water, but this was never used. It is therefore ideal for collecting rainwater.
During the renovation, care was taken to ensure that the wooden structure was wrapped in roofing felt. It can be exposed again at any time.
Energy certificate is in progress.
During the viewing, I can show interested parties approximately where the old supporting beams are.
The inhabited part has been excavated to a depth of approx. 80 cm and filled with Trasszemet.
The far left outer wall of the house has been painted to be water-repellent up to 50 cm above the ground. This wall was completely renewed.
There is still building and insulation material in the part of the house that has not yet been developed. The living room in this part of the house is also approx. 20 m² in size.
The electrics and the gas connection were completely renewed in 2002.
ATTENTION, the gas heating must be replaced by law. There is already a cost estimate for a PV system. If you are interested, I will be happy to pass this on during the viewing.

The property is located in the old town center of Friesack, a few minutes' walk to the nearest bus stop. There are two supermarkets in the village, a bakery, a building materials store, a general practitioner, a pharmacy and two banks.
The cycle path to the train station has been renovated. There are also other cycle paths in the surrounding area and to the neighboring villages. There is a direct train connection to Berlin, journey time approx. 50 minutes.
Or by car via the B5 it is
45 minutes by car to Berlin-Spandau
